Modifications to the 2027 rules, agreed in precept, embrace growing the facility provided by the ICE and lowering the ERS deployment energy.
Quite a few proposals to introduce additional evolutionary modifications to the 2026 FIA Method One World Championship rules have been agreed in precept following a web-based assembly convened by the FIA in the present day and attended by Group Principals, Method 1 Administration and representatives of the game’s 5 Energy Unit Producers.
The assembly started with a evaluate of the not too long ago agreed rule modifications launched on the Miami Grand Prix. These measures, designed to enhance security and scale back extreme harvesting, have been deemed to have delivered improved competitors and symbolize a optimistic step within the continued refinement of the 2026 framework. The FIA additionally reported that no materials points or security considerations had been recognized following implementation in Miami.
Additional analysis of the Miami bundle is ongoing with a view to the introduction of additional changes at future occasions. These embrace improved start-safety revisions and measures to enhance security below moist situations. These can be communicated to groups as soon as outlined.
Turning to the longer-term refinement of the rules, it was agreed in precept to introduce evolutionary modifications to the foundations concerning {hardware} parts, making competitors safer, fairer and extra intuitive for drivers and groups.
The measures agreed in precept in the present day for 2027 would see a nominal improve in Inside Combustion Engine (ICE) energy by ~50kW alongside a fuel-flow improve and a nominal discount of the Vitality Restoration System (ERS) deployment energy by ~50kW.
It was agreed that additional detailed dialogue in technical teams comprising groups and Energy Unit Producers is required earlier than the ultimate bundle is determined.
The ultimate proposals introduced throughout in the present day’s assembly are the results of a collection of consultations over the previous few weeks between the FIA and multi-stakeholders with enter from F1 drivers.
The following step is to formally current these regulatory modifications, as soon as refined, for a World Motor Sport Council e-vote as soon as the Energy Unit Producers voted on the bundle.
